> In reply to ijac @ 2010-01-11 18:20 from M8WY - click to readI use free software called handbrake to convert my DVDs into h.264 format (mp4 container). Subtitles then can be hard-coded (called "burned in" in the software). Brilliant quality. I use 768kbps bitrate. Picture width is 720 and leave the software to decide the height automatically. Use preview to generate a short clip for testing playback on the phone.

Today when I was connecting my H1 to PC Studio, it showed me the 2nd firmware update since I got the phone in November last year.

Details:

Current version:
-PDA: I8320BUIJ8
-Phone: I8320BUIJ6
Update version:
-PDA: I8320BUIK5
-Phone: I8320BUIK1.
